Method
- Set Instant Pot to Sauté. Melt butter, add onion, and cook 4-5 minutes until translucent. Stir in garlic and cook 30 seconds.
- Hit Cancel. Pour in broth, scrape up any browned bits, then add potatoes, salt, pepper, and paprika. Lock lid, set valve to Sealing, cook on High Pressure 5 minutes. Natural release 10 minutes, then quick release remaining steam.
- Remove about 1 cup potato cubes. Blend remaining soup in the pot with an immersion blender until smooth, then stir reserved potatoes back in.
- Switch to Low Sauté, stir in cream, and heat through for 2 minutes. Ladle into bowls and top with bacon, cheddar, and green onions.
Notes
For a thinner soup, stir in an extra ½ cup warm broth or milk after blending. If you like a stronger cheese presence, add an extra handful of cheddar along with the cream and let it melt in. Leftovers thicken as they sit, so reheat with a splash of liquid.
